Ukraine said Russian forces struck 16 locations across Sumy, Odesa, Kharkiv and
other regions overnight from the 16th into the early hours of the 17th, killing
at least two people and wounding 11. The Ukrainian air force said Russia
launched 128 drones; by 08:30 on the 17th Ukrainian air-defence units and
electronic-warfare forces had intercepted 106. The State Emergency Service
reported residential buildings in Sumy were hit, causing the two deaths and one
injury.
